Would-Be Brooklyn Rapist Strikes In Park Slope Again
(An NYPD sketch of the alleged perpetrator)
The suspect, described as Hispanic, 25 to 30 years old, 5-feet-7, 165 pounds, has been trying to rape women in the area for months, police say, and has succeeded once, on June 4th when he allegedly followed a woman home from a Dunkin' Donuts and raped her in her Sunset Park vestibule. After surveillance video was released from the Dunkin' Donuts, livery cab driver William Giraldo turned himself in. Giraldo maintains he's innocent, but while the rape victim picked him out of a lineup, the three other women who fended off rape attacks did NOT pick him out of a lineup.
Giraldo claims he drove a fare to JFK Airport right after stopping at Dunkin' Donuts, and police sources tell the Daily News they believe he'll be cleared by a grand jury. Which puts us right back to square one on the scumbag actually responsible for the attacks, one of which was chillingly documented by a Park Slope stoop surveillance camera. That's the same video the cops responding to the 911 call reportedly weren't interested in taking into evidence.
